#c597ae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c597ae is composed of 77.3% red, 59.2%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.4% magenta, 11.7%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 28.4% and a lightness of 68.2%. #c597ae color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8b2f5d.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#c597ae color description : Grayish pink.
#c597ae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c597ae has RGB values of R:197, G:151, B:174 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.23, Y:0.12,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12949422.
